Company NameIndustryLocationFundingRevenueEmployees
Banking
Turkey, Istanbul
$5B
5K
Banking
Spain, Aragón, Zaragoza
$5B
5K
Banking
United States, Idaho, Pocatello
$80M
$750M
1K
Banking
United States, Idaho, Boise
$3.8M
67
Banking
Estonia, Harju, Tallinn
$75M
351
Banking
United States, Michigan, Grand Rapids
$13M
$750M
931
Banking
India, Tamil Nadu, Chennai
$596M
$6.3B
12K
Banking
France, Île-de-France, Paris
$750M
2.4K
Banking
India, Mumbai (Maharashtra)
$125M
$5B
48K
Banking
United States, District of Columbia, Washington
$3.7M
$35M
178